- Understanding the Risks of Welding Sparks

Welding is a crucial process in many industries, but it also poses several safety risks, with one of the most significant being the potential for welding sparks to cause fires. Understanding the risks of welding sparks is essential for ensuring the safety of workers and the protection of property. One of the most effective measures for mitigating these risks is the use of a welding fire blanket. In this article, we will explore the importance of welding fire blankets and how they can help to safeguard against potential fire hazards.

Welding sparks are a natural byproduct of the welding process, and they pose a significant risk of igniting flammable materials in the surrounding area. The intense heat generated by welding can cause sparks to fly considerable distances, increasing the likelihood of a fire starting. In industrial settings where flammable substances are present, such as oil, gas, or chemicals, the risk of a welding spark causing a fire is particularly high. It is essential for employers and workers to be aware of these risks and take proactive measures to protect against potential fire hazards.

One of the most effective ways to prevent welding sparks from causing fires is through the use of a welding fire blanket. A welding fire blanket is a specially designed piece of equipment that is made from fire-resistant materials, such as fiberglass or silica, and is used to smother and extinguish fires caused by welding sparks. These blankets are designed to withstand the high temperatures generated by welding and can be quickly deployed to suppress any fires that may occur. By placing a welding fire blanket over a small fire, it can help to prevent it from spreading and causing further damage.

In addition to suppressing fires, welding fire blankets can also be used as a protective barrier to prevent sparks from reaching flammable materials. By draping a welding fire blanket over surfaces and objects near the welding area, it can help to contain sparks and prevent them from igniting potentially hazardous materials. This proactive approach to fire safety can significantly reduce the likelihood of a fire starting and minimize the risk to workers and property.

Furthermore, welding fire blankets can also provide a level of protection for workers themselves. In the event of a welding-related fire, a welding fire blanket can be used as a shield to protect a worker from the heat and flames. This can provide valuable time for the worker to safely escape from the area and minimize the risk of injury. Having welding fire blankets readily available in the workplace can help to ensure that workers have the necessary equipment to protect themselves in the event of a fire.

- The Function and Benefits of a Welding Fire Blanket

Welding is a crucial process in many industries, but it also comes with its own set of safety hazards, particularly the risk of fire caused by welding sparks. To mitigate this risk, it is essential to have the proper safety measures in place, and one such measure is the use of a welding fire blanket. In this article, we will discuss the function and benefits of a welding fire blanket and why it is a critical tool for ensuring safety in the welding environment.

A welding fire blanket is a specialized safety tool designed to extinguish small fires caused by welding sparks and protect nearby equipment and personnel from the dangers of fire. The blanket is made of fire-resistant materials such as fiberglass, carbon fiber, or silica, and is capable of withstanding high temperatures to effectively smother a fire. When not in use, the blanket is typically folded and stored in a protective case for easy access in the event of an emergency.

One of the key functions of a welding fire blanket is to provide immediate containment and suppression of small fires that may occur during welding operations. When a fire breaks out, the blanket can be quickly and easily deployed over the flames to deprive the fire of oxygen and extinguish it. This rapid response is crucial in preventing the fire from spreading and causing further damage or injury.

In addition to its fire suppression capabilities, a welding fire blanket also serves as a protective barrier against sparks and hot metal debris generated during welding. These sparks and debris can pose a significant risk of injury and damage to surrounding materials and equipment. By draping the fire blanket over vulnerable areas or objects, such as flammable materials, gas cylinders, or electrical components, the blanket effectively shields them from the potential hazards of welding sparks.

Furthermore, a welding fire blanket can also be used to provide temporary insulation or heat shielding in certain welding applications. For instance, when welding in close proximity to sensitive components or surfaces that need protection from heat, the blanket can be positioned to create a barrier between the heat source and the target area, preventing damage or distortion.

- Proper Use and Maintenance of Welding Fire Blankets

Welding is a critical part of many industries, but it also comes with its own set of hazards. One of the most important tools for protecting against these hazards is a welding fire blanket. These blankets are designed to provide a layer of protection against sparks, spatter, and other hazards that can arise during the welding process. In this article, we will discuss the proper use and maintenance of welding fire blankets, as well as their importance in ensuring a safe working environment.

Proper use of a welding fire blanket is essential to ensuring its effectiveness in protecting against welding sparks. When using a welding fire blanket, it is important to make sure that it is positioned correctly to cover the area that needs protection. This may involve draping the blanket over equipment or structures, or using it to shield nearby personnel from sparks and spatter. It is also important to ensure that the blanket is positioned in such a way that it will not be easily blown or knocked out of place by the welding process.

In addition to proper positioning, it is important to make sure that the welding fire blanket is made of the right materials. Fire blankets are typically made from materials such as fiberglass or silicone, which are designed to withstand high temperatures and resist burning. It is important to make sure that the blanket is made from high-quality materials that are specifically designed for welding applications. This will ensure that the blanket will provide the necessary protection against sparks and spatter.

Proper maintenance of welding fire blankets is also essential to ensuring their effectiveness. Over time, fire blankets can become damaged or worn, which can compromise their ability to provide protection. It is important to regularly inspect welding fire blankets for signs of wear and tear, and to replace them as needed. It is also important to make sure that the blankets are kept clean and free of any debris that could potentially ignite during the welding process.

- Importance of Compliance with Safety Regulations

Welding is a common industrial process used in the fabrication of metal structures and components. The high temperatures involved in welding pose a significant fire hazard, particularly when sparks and hot metal particles are generated. The importance of compliance with safety regulations cannot be overstated when it comes to protecting against welding sparks, and a welding fire blanket is an essential tool for ensuring the safety of workers and the prevention of property damage.

A welding fire blanket is a specially designed piece of equipment that is used to extinguish small fires and provide a protective barrier against sparks, spatter, and molten metal. Made from fire-resistant materials such as fiberglass or silicone-coated fiberglass, welding fire blankets are capable of withstanding extreme temperatures and are specifically engineered to prevent the spread of fires in welding environments.

Compliance with safety regulations is crucial when it comes to the use of welding fire blankets. OSHA (Occupational Safety and Health Administration) regulations require employers to provide a safe work environment for their employees, which includes implementing appropriate fire safety measures in areas where welding operations are conducted. This includes the use of welding fire blankets to prevent fires and protect workers from the hazards associated with welding.

In addition to OSHA regulations, compliance with industry-specific safety standards is also essential. The American Welding Society (AWS) provides guidelines for the safe practice of welding, including recommendations for fire prevention and protection. Adhering to these standards is essential for ensuring the safety of workers and the effective prevention of welding-related fires.

When it comes to the use of welding fire blankets, proper training and education are essential for ensuring compliance with safety regulations. Workers involved in welding operations must be familiar with the proper use and maintenance of welding fire blankets, as well as the procedures for responding to welding-related fires. Employers are responsible for providing comprehensive training to their employees and ensuring that they understand the importance of compliance with safety regulations in the use of welding fire blankets.
